Kayla Brantley
Okay, we will start there with the judge, Judge Aaron Subramanian, he said that he noticed Diddy looking at the jury twice and nodding vigorously. And then he told Diddy's attorney that this is absolutely unacceptable and basically threatened that if it continues to happen he will have Diddy removed from court and that he can no longer attend his own trial. So Judge Aaron Subramanian was not a happy camper today and he made it.
Maureen
Known, what do you know during what testimony and what was being said that Sean Combs had the gallery. Again, this to me is a criminal mind at work. We don't follow rules. We're in federal court. We don't follow rules. Had the gall to look over at that jury not once but twice and nod strenuously, definitively.
Kayla Brantley
Yeah. This was during the cross examination of Brianna Bungolen. And Diddy's defense attorney came in hot. This entire time it was Nicole Westmerland who was doing the cross examination of Brianna and she really attacked her credibility, brought up all the receipts from her previous discussions with prosecutors to her testimony yesterday and today. And Diddy appeared to completely agree with his attorney and really support her. And I guess at that point he started looking at the jury and was nodding like, yes, see, she's lying. Which is basically what his attorney was trying to get across.

Kayla Brantley
Yeah, that's exactly what they were saying. I mean, Brianna testified that she and Cassie would do a lot of drugs together and she would even sell Cassie drugs. But what was really, you know, their gotcha moment for the prosecution was that she had testified that this happened on or about September 26, 2016. But then at that time, the prose, the defense attorney brought out receipts showing that Diddy was in New York at the Trump International. And she showed his order, his room service. However, that was under the name Frank Black, which is an alias that Diddy uses often. And she asked, you know, do you agree that people can't be in two places at once? To which point, you know, Brianna said, I don't know.

Kayla Brantley
Oh, yeah, yeah. Mia. So she worked for diddy for. From 2009 to 2017. You know, Mia is a pseudonym. So, you know, her identity hasn't been revealed. She's claimed that she was abused by homes, both sexually, you know, psychologically, and that there were moments, some of harrowing stories that she described, you know, a trip in Turks and Caicos where she escaped with Cassie on a. A paddle board in the ocean. And then a storm rolled in, and they had to decide, you know, are we going to face mother Nature? Are we going to go back to the beach and face Diddy? So these are the types of stories that we were hearing and that she had to describe her job description. And in her job description, one of her duties was to stay in Diddy's line of sight, to not be out of his. Out of his sight. So there was some harrowing, harrowing testimony from Mia.

Kayla Brantley
Oh, absolutely. They are sitting right in front of him. So when you look at the setup of the court, you know, there's a witness stand, of course, that's right next to the judge. Diddy is in. He's in about the third row. So there's, you know, teams of attorneys. He's back in the third row, but you have a clear view of him. So I know when Cassie was testifying, he didn't really look at her directly in the eye, but, you know, she could see him. And when these witnesses are testifying, he's, you know, writing things down. He's whispering to his attorneys, and, you know, apparently he's nodding at the jury.
Maureen
Now, I also read that during the testimony of Bongalin, when she was describing. Tell me if I'm right. When she was describing being dangled off a balcony, allegedly, her testimony, that Diddy was also looking over at the jury, and they were all expressionless.
Kayla Brantley
Yeah. So throughout this trial, the jury really has remained calm. Cool collective. They haven't really shown much of a reaction, which, you know, is very good on them. They're listening to some very disturbing details. However, I was in the court overflow room yesterday during this testimony. And to explain what that is, basically, you have to line up super early. They have professional line holders to get into the courtroom. And then once that fills up, they bring you into another courtroom, which is empty except for the gallery, and there's screens that are live streaming what's going on in court in there. There are some journalists who I recognize, who I know. They take all of your electronics before you get in. So it's paper and pen and highlighters, just like the old days. But then there were people, members of the public who were there. Lots of what I would say, from what I observed, Diddy supporters. There were times when Brianna Bungolen was testifying and when the she was under cross examination, you know, they asked her something where it appeared she was caught in a lie. And at one point I saw a guy turn around and say to his friend, oh, she's lying, she's lying. Which of course is not allowed. We are in a federal courtroom, whether it's where the court is actually happening or in the overflow room and there was a guard who told everyone to simmer down.

Kayla Brantley
Yeah, well, the contents of it so far haven't been revealed, but they are not going to be definitely not distributed to the public. But earlier this week we had a specialist, Frank Piazza, come on the stand and he testified that these are all legitimate videos, that they haven't been doctored, which has been Diddy's team's argument, you know, they're not true. In the age of AI, how can you prove this? And he kind of put that to bed. So those are completely accurate videos.
